Enjoying the TV sound
from the system’s
speakers

(System Audio Control)

You can enjoy the TV sound from the system’s
speakers by a simple operation.
You can operate System Audio Control
function using the TV menu. For details, refer
to the operating instructions of the TV.
When System Audio Control function is
turned on, the system will turns on and
switches to the appropriate input
automatically.
TV sound is output from the system’s
speakers, and the volume of the TV is
minimized simultaneously.
You can use the System Audio Control
function as follows.
• If you turn on the system while the TV is

turned on, the System Audio Control
function will automatically be set to on and
the TV sound will output from the system’s
speakers. However, if you turn off the
system, the sound will output from the TV
speakers.

• You can adjust the system’s volume when

you adjust the TV volume.

Notes

• If System Audio Control does not function

according to your TV setting, refer to the operating
instructions of the TV.

• When you connect a TV that does not have System

Audio Control function, the System Audio Control
function does not work.

• If the TV is turned on before turning on the system,

the TV sound will not be output for a moment.

When the System Audio Control function is
active, and the output method changes from
the TV speaker to the system’s speakers
automatically, loud sound may be output
depending on the volume level of the system.
You can prevent this by limiting the maximum
volume level.

1

Press AMP MENU.

“LEVEL” appears on the display.

2

Press

V/v repeatedly until

“SET HDMI” appears, then
press

or

b.

3

Press

V/v repeatedly until

“VOL LIMIT” appears, then
press

or

b.

4

Press

V/v repeatedly to select

the maximum volume level you
want, then press

.

The maximum volume level changes as
follows:

LIMIT MAX

y LIMIT 49 y

LIMIT 48

y ...... y LIMIT 2 y

LIMIT 1

y LIMIT MIN

5

Press AMP MENU.

The AMP menu turns off.

Notes

• This function is available only when the Control

for HDMI function is set to on.

• This function is not available when the output

method changes from the system’s speakers to the
TV speaker.

Tips

• Sony recommends that you set the maximum

volume level to a little lower than the volume you
usually listen to.

• Regardless of the maximum volume level you set,

the VOLUME +/– on the subwoofer and the

2 +/– on the remote are operable.

• If you do not want to limit the maximum volume

level, select “LIMIT MAX”.
